BlogMarketing Digital

Robots.txt: Função e Importância para SEO

O arquivo robots.txt desempenha um papel fundamental na otimização de sites para mecanismos de busca. Ele atua como um guia para os crawlers, indicando quais páginas devem ou não ser rastreadas. Essa funcionalidade é essencial para garantir um rastreamento eficiente e proteger conteúdos sensíveis.

Além disso, o uso correto desse arquivo contribui para a economia de recursos do servidor, evitando sobrecargas desnecessárias. Criado como parte do Protocolo de Exclusão de Robôs, o robots.txt é uma ferramenta indispensável para quem busca melhorar a visibilidade de um site nos resultados de busca.

Principais Pontos

  • O robots.txt orienta os crawlers de mecanismos de busca.
  • Protege conteúdos sensíveis de serem indexados.
  • Contribui para a economia de recursos do servidor.
  • É parte do Protocolo de Exclusão de Robôs.
  • Essencial para estratégias modernas de SEO.

O que é o arquivo robots.txt?

Um dos elementos mais simples, mas essenciais, para a gestão de sites é o arquivo robots.txt. Ele atua como um guia para os mecanismos busca, indicando quais páginas devem ou não ser rastreadas. Esse arquivo deve estar localizado na raiz site, seguindo o Protocolo de Exclusão de Robôs (REP).

Definição e propósito

O arquivo robots.txt é um documento de texto simples que orienta os mecanismos busca sobre como devem agir ao acessar um site. Ele pode permitir ou bloquear o rastreamento de determinadas áreas, como diretórios ou páginas específicas.

“Sua ausência pode levar a erros de rastreamento e sobrecarga desnecessária do servidor.”

Como ele funciona na prática

Na prática, o arquivo funciona de forma hierárquica. Instruções específicas têm prioridade sobre as gerais. Por exemplo, se o Googlebot encontrar instruções conflitantes, ele seguirá as mais detalhadas. Além disso, a ausência desse arquivo em domínios novos pode resultar em problemas de indexação e rastreamento.

Por que o robots.txt é importante para SEO?

controle de rastreamento

A gestão eficiente de sites exige atenção a detalhes cruciais, como o controle de rastreamento. Esse processo garante que os mecanismos de busca acessem apenas as páginas relevantes, otimizando o orçamento de crawl e melhorando a eficiência do site.

Controle de rastreamento

Um dos principais benefícios é a capacidade de direcionar os crawlers para as urls mais importantes. Isso evita o desperdício de recursos em páginas irrelevantes ou duplicadas, como arquivos temporários ou áreas administrativas.

Proteção de conteúdo sensível

Outro aspecto fundamental é a proteção de conteúdos sensíveis, como páginas de login ou dados pessoais. Essa prática não só melhora a segurança, mas também garante conformidade com a LGPD, evitando penalizações.

“Ajustes no arquivo podem reduzir em até 40% o tempo de indexação, conforme estudos recentes.”

Além disso, sites com configurações otimizadas apresentam melhor desempenho em comparação com aqueles que ignoram essa ferramenta. A análise comparativa mostra que a atenção a esses detalhes pode ser decisiva para o sucesso na web.

Como criar um arquivo robots.txt

Criar um arquivo robots.txt é uma etapa fundamental para o controle de rastreamento em sites. Esse arquivo orienta os mecanismos de busca sobre quais páginas devem ser acessadas, otimizando o processo de indexação.

Passo a passo básico

Para criar um arquivo robots.txt, siga estas etapas simples:

  • Acesse o servidor do site e crie um novo arquivo de texto.
  • Defina a sintaxe básica, incluindo o user-agent e as diretivas Disallow ou Allow.
  • Adicione o link do sitemap para facilitar o rastreamento.
  • Faça o upload do arquivo na raiz do domínio.
  • Valide o arquivo usando ferramentas como o Google Search Console Validator.

Ferramentas úteis para criação

Algumas ferramentas podem simplificar o processo de criação e validação do arquivo. O Screaming Frog, por exemplo, permite verificar erros de sintaxe e configurações. Além disso, geradores online, como o da Agência Mestre, oferecem templates prontos para uso.

“A validação do arquivo é essencial para evitar problemas de rastreamento e garantir a eficiência do site.”

Para sites WordPress, um template inicial pode incluir o bloqueio do diretório /wp-admin/. Evite caracteres especiais não-ASCII, que podem causar erros críticos. Por fim, revise o arquivo antes da implementação para garantir que todas as diretivas estejam corretas.

Comandos essenciais do robots.txt

comandos essenciais do robots.txt

Dominar os comandos do arquivo robots.txt é crucial para um rastreamento eficiente. Essas instruções guiam os mecanismos de busca, definindo quais áreas do site devem ser acessadas ou bloqueadas. Abaixo, exploramos os principais comandos e suas aplicações práticas.

User-agent

O comando User-agent especifica para qual mecanismo de busca as regras se aplicam. O uso de * indica que as instruções são válidas para todos os crawlers. Para direcionar regras específicas, como para o Googlebot ou Bingbot, o nome do agente deve ser declarado explicitamente.

Por exemplo, User-agent: Googlebot aplica as regras apenas ao crawler do Google. Essa diferenciação é útil para otimizar o rastreamento conforme as necessidades de cada mecanismo.

Disallow e Allow

Os comandos Disallow e Allow definem o acesso a páginas ou diretórios. Enquanto o primeiro bloqueia o rastreamento, o segundo permite. Em casos avançados, o Allow pode sobrepor o Disallow em subpastas, oferecendo maior controle.

Por exemplo, Disallow: /admin/ bloqueia o acesso ao diretório administrativo, enquanto Allow: /admin/public/ permite o rastreamento de uma subpasta específica.

Sitemap

O comando Sitemap indica a localização do mapa do site, facilitando o rastreamento. É recomendado usar URLs absolutas para evitar erros. Por exemplo, Sitemap: https://www.exemplo.com/sitemap.xml.

Declarar o sitemap corretamente melhora a eficiência do rastreamento, garantindo que todas as páginas importantes sejam indexadas.

Comando Descrição Exemplo
User-agent Define o crawler alvo das regras. User-agent: Googlebot
Disallow Bloqueia o rastreamento de um diretório ou página. Disallow: /private/
Allow Permite o rastreamento de uma subpasta específica. Allow: /public/
Sitemap Indica a localização do mapa do site. Sitemap: https://www.exemplo.com/sitemap.xml

“A ordem dos comandos no arquivo robots.txt pode afetar sua interpretação. Regras específicas têm prioridade sobre as gerais.”

Para evitar armadilhas, revise o arquivo antes da implementação. Um exemplo real é a configuração do Wikipedia, que utiliza múltiplos user-agents para otimizar o rastreamento.

Melhores práticas para otimizar o robots.txt

A otimização do arquivo robots.txt exige atenção a detalhes técnicos e práticas recomendadas. Um arquivo bem configurado pode evitar problemas de rastreamento e garantir que os mecanismos de busca acessem apenas as páginas desejadas.

Evitar erros comuns

Erros na configuração podem bloquear o acesso a páginas importantes ou permitir o rastreamento de áreas sensíveis. Alguns dos erros mais comuns incluem:

  • Uso incorreto de maiúsculas e minúsculas.
  • Falta de trailing slashes em diretórios.
  • Paths relativos em vez de absolutos.
  • Caracteres especiais não-ASCII.
  • Ordem incorreta dos comandos.
  • Falta de validação após alterações.
  • Uso excessivo de diretivas Disallow.

Um estudo de caso mostrou que um erro de sintaxe bloqueou 100% do site, causando impacto significativo na visibilidade.

Testar e validar o arquivo

Após a criação ou alteração do arquivo, é essencial testar e validar sua configuração. O fluxo recomendado inclui:

  1. Teste local para verificar erros básicos.
  2. Uso de ferramentas oficiais, como o Google Search Console Validator.
  3. Monitoramento contínuo para garantir eficácia.

Integrar a análise com logs de servidor pode fornecer insights sobre o comportamento dos crawlers. Revisões técnicas periódicas são recomendadas para manter o arquivo atualizado.

Erro Impacto Solução
Maiúsculas/minúsculas Bloqueio de páginas Padronizar a escrita
Paths relativos Erros de rastreamento Usar URLs absolutas
Caracteres especiais Erros críticos Evitar caracteres não-ASCII

“A validação contínua do arquivo robots.txt é crucial para evitar problemas de rastreamento e garantir a eficiência do site.”

Seguir essas práticas não só melhora a performance do site, mas também evita problemas que podem afetar a indexação e a visibilidade nos mecanismos de busca.

Exemplos práticos de configuração

exemplos práticos de configuração

A configuração do arquivo robots.txt pode variar conforme as necessidades de cada site, oferecendo soluções personalizadas para diferentes cenários. Abaixo, exploramos casos reais de aplicação, desde o bloqueio de diretórios específicos até a liberação de acesso a páginas estratégicas.

Bloqueio de diretórios específicos

Em um cenário de e-commerce, é comum bloquear o acesso a áreas como /carrinho/ e /checkout/. Essas páginas não precisam ser indexadas, pois são de uso exclusivo do cliente. Outro exemplo é o bloqueio de diretórios temporários, como /temp/ ou /rascunhos/, que não devem ser rastreados.

Para garantir redundância, uma técnica avançada combina o bloqueio de diretórios com a meta tag noindex. Isso evita que páginas sejam indexadas mesmo que o arquivo robots.txt seja ignorado por algum motivo.

Permissão de acesso a páginas importantes

Em contrapartida, é essencial permitir o rastreamento de urls estratégicas, como /produtos.php em um site de vendas. Isso garante que as páginas mais relevantes sejam indexadas corretamente. Em sites multilíngues, o tratamento de subpastas por idioma, como /pt/ ou /en/, também deve ser considerado.

Outro caso é a proteção de endpoints sensíveis em APIs. Diretórios como /api/ podem ser bloqueados para evitar acesso indevido, enquanto áreas públicas são liberadas para rastreamento.

Cenário Diretiva Exemplo
E-commerce Bloqueio de /carrinho/ e /checkout/ Disallow: /carrinho/
Mídia Bloqueio de /temp/ e /rascunhos/ Disallow: /temp/
Multilíngue Liberação de subpastas por idioma Allow: /pt/
API Proteção de endpoints sensíveis Disallow: /api/

“A configuração correta do robots.txt pode otimizar o rastreamento e proteger áreas sensíveis, garantindo eficiência e segurança.”

Esses exemplos ilustram como o arquivo pode ser adaptado para atender às necessidades específicas de cada site. A atenção aos detalhes técnicos é fundamental para evitar erros e maximizar os benefícios dessa ferramenta.

Limitações do robots.txt

Embora o arquivo robots.txt seja uma ferramenta poderosa, ele possui algumas limitações importantes que devem ser consideradas. Essas restrições podem impactar a eficácia do controle de rastreamento e a proteção de conteúdos sensíveis.

O que ele não pode fazer

O robots.txt não é uma solução infalível. Ele não impede o hotlinking, que ocorre quando outros sites usam recursos diretamente do seu servidor. Além disso, ele não bloqueia o acesso a páginas já indexadas, pois os mecanismos de busca podem manter cópias prévias.

Outra limitação é a falta de segurança absoluta. O arquivo não protege conteúdos sensíveis de serem acessados diretamente por usuários ou crawlers mal-intencionados. Para isso, são necessárias senhas ou metatags específicas.

Alternativas para maior controle

Para superar essas limitações, é possível adotar estratégias complementares. O uso do cabeçalho HTTP X-Robots-Tag permite um controle mais granular sobre o rastreamento. Ele pode ser configurado para bloquear a indexação de páginas específicas, mesmo que o robots.txt permita o acesso.

Outra abordagem é o uso do arquivo .htaccess, que oferece maior flexibilidade para bloquear o acesso a diretórios ou IPs específicos. Essa solução é especialmente útil em cenários jurídicos, onde a proteção de conteúdos sob direitos autorais é essencial.

  • Bloqueio de indexação prévia.
  • Proteção contra hotlinking.
  • Uso de senhas e metatags.
  • Implementação de X-Robots-Tag.
  • Estratégia em camadas para segurança máxima.

“A combinação de robots.txt com outras ferramentas de controle é essencial para garantir a proteção e eficiência do site.”

Ferramenta Vantagens Desvantagens
robots.txt Simples de configurar, amplamente suportado. Não impede hotlinking ou acesso direto.
.htaccess Maior controle sobre IPs e diretórios. Configuração mais complexa.
X-Robots-Tag Controle granular sobre indexação. Requer conhecimento técnico avançado.

Adotar uma estratégia em camadas, combinando essas ferramentas, é a melhor maneira de garantir a segurança e eficiência do site. Essa abordagem permite um controle mais robusto sobre o rastreamento e a proteção de conteúdos sensíveis.

Como o robots.txt afeta o rastreamento do Google

rastreamento do google

O rastreamento do Google é diretamente influenciado pela configuração do arquivo robots.txt, impactando a visibilidade do site nos resultados de busca. Esse arquivo orienta os crawlers sobre quais páginas devem ser acessadas, otimizando o processo de indexação.

Impacto na indexação

Quando o arquivo robots.txt bloqueia o acesso a páginas importantes, o Google pode deixar de indexá-las, reduzindo a visibilidade do site. Por outro lado, a liberação correta de URLs estratégicas garante que as páginas mais relevantes apareçam nos resultados.

Um caso real envolveu a recuperação de páginas bloqueadas acidentalmente. Após ajustes no arquivo, o tempo médio de atualização foi de 48 horas, conforme monitorado no Google Search Console.

Integração com o Google Search Console

O Google Search Console é uma ferramenta essencial para monitorar o impacto do robots.txt. O Relatório de Cobertura permite identificar páginas bloqueadas e ajustar as diretivas para otimizar o rastreamento.

Além disso, a sinergia com outras ferramentas, como Google Analytics e PageSpeed Insights, oferece uma visão completa do desempenho do site. Essa integração facilita a tomada de decisões estratégicas.

“A análise contínua do Relatório de Cobertura é fundamental para garantir que o robots.txt esteja alinhado com os objetivos de SEO.”

  • Ciclo completo: do bloqueio à remoção do índice.
  • Análise do Relatório de Cobertura para ajustes estratégicos.
  • Casos reais de recuperação de páginas bloqueadas.
  • Timing médio de atualização após modificações.
  • Sinergia com Google Analytics e PageSpeed Insights.

Erros comuns e como corrigi-los

Identificar e corrigir erros no arquivo robots.txt é essencial para garantir um rastreamento eficiente. Problemas de sintaxe e configurações mal aplicadas podem resultar em bloqueios acidentais ou falhas na indexação, prejudicando a visibilidade do site.

Problemas de sintaxe

Erros de sintaxe são comuns e podem ocorrer devido ao uso incorreto de comandos ou caracteres especiais. Por exemplo, o uso de Disallow: / bloqueia o acesso a todo o site, o que pode ser catastrófico. Outro erro frequente é a falta de trailing slashes em diretórios, que pode levar a interpretações incorretas.

Para evitar esses problemas, é recomendado usar ferramentas de validação, como o Google Search Console Validator. Essas ferramentas identificam erros de sintaxe e sugerem correções, garantindo que o arquivo funcione corretamente.

Configurações mal aplicadas

Configurações mal aplicadas podem resultar em bloqueios desnecessários ou permissões excessivas. Um exemplo clássico é o bloqueio acidental de páginas importantes devido a diretivas Disallow mal posicionadas. Outro erro é a falta de especificidade nas regras, o que pode levar a conflitos de interpretação.

Para corrigir essas falhas, é essencial revisar o arquivo regularmente e testar as configurações em um ambiente controlado. Ferramentas como o Screaming Frog ajudam a identificar áreas problemáticas e sugerem ajustes.

“A validação contínua do arquivo robots.txt é crucial para evitar problemas de rastreamento e garantir a eficiência do site.”

  • Verifique a sintaxe regularmente.
  • Use ferramentas de validação para identificar erros.
  • Teste as configurações em um ambiente controlado.
  • Revise o arquivo após alterações significativas.
  • Monitore o impacto das mudanças no rastreamento.

Adotar essas práticas não só evita erros comuns, mas também garante que o arquivo robots.txt funcione como esperado, otimizando o rastreamento e a indexação do site.

Conclusão

O controle de rastreamento é um pilar fundamental para a otimização de sites. O arquivo robots.txt desempenha um papel estratégico, garantindo que os mecanismos de busca acessem apenas as páginas relevantes. Essa prática não só melhora a eficiência, mas também protege conteúdos sensíveis.

É essencial verificar imediatamente o arquivo atual para evitar bloqueios acidentais. Recomenda-se uma auditoria completa, integrada ao sitemap, para maximizar os resultados. Ferramentas como o Google Search Console podem auxiliar nesse processo.

No futuro, a evolução do padrão REP e a aplicação de machine learning prometem aprimorar ainda mais o controle de rastreamento. Para quem busca aprofundar o conhecimento, cursos certificados e ferramentas premium são recursos valiosos.

FAQ

O que é o arquivo robots.txt?

O arquivo robots.txt é um arquivo de texto simples localizado na raiz de um site. Ele serve para instruir os mecanismos de busca sobre quais páginas ou diretórios podem ou não ser rastreados.

Por que o robots.txt é importante para SEO?

Ele permite controlar o rastreamento de páginas, evitando que conteúdos sensíveis ou duplicados sejam indexados, o que pode melhorar a eficiência do site nos resultados de busca.

Como criar um arquivo robots.txt?

Basta criar um arquivo de texto chamado “robots.txt” na raiz do site. Use comandos como “User-agent”, “Disallow” e “Allow” para definir as regras de rastreamento. Ferramentas como o Google Search Console podem auxiliar na criação.

Quais são os comandos essenciais do robots.txt?

Os principais são “User-agent” para especificar os robôs, “Disallow” para bloquear páginas e “Allow” para permitir o acesso. O comando “Sitemap” também pode ser usado para indicar o mapa do site.

Quais são as melhores práticas para otimizar o robots.txt?

Evite erros de sintaxe, teste o arquivo usando ferramentas de validação e não bloqueie páginas importantes. Sempre verifique se as regras estão funcionando corretamente.

O que o robots.txt não pode fazer?

Ele não protege o conteúdo de ser acessado por usuários ou outros sites. Para maior segurança, é recomendado usar senhas ou outras medidas de proteção.

Como o robots.txt afeta o rastreamento do Google?

Ele influencia quais páginas serão indexadas. Se uma página for bloqueada, o Google não a incluirá nos resultados de busca. O Google Search Console ajuda a monitorar esse impacto.

Quais são os erros comuns no robots.txt e como corrigi-los?

Erros de sintaxe e configurações mal aplicadas são frequentes. Use ferramentas de validação para identificar e corrigir esses problemas, garantindo que o arquivo funcione como esperado.

Diego Pardo

Diego Pardo é um especialista em Fundamentos do Marketing Digital, com uma visão clara e acessível sobre os pilares que sustentam qualquer estratégia online de sucesso. Ele se destaca por traduzir conceitos complexos — como funis de vendas, jornada do cliente, persona, canais digitais e métricas — em conteúdos simples, aplicáveis e voltados para resultados reais. Seja em treinamentos, consultorias ou planejamentos estratégicos, Diego ensina desde o básico até as boas práticas essenciais para quem deseja construir uma presença sólida na internet. Para ele, entender o marketing digital desde a base é o primeiro passo para crescer com consistência, foco e propósito.

Deixe um comentário

O seu endereço de e-mail não será publicado. Campos obrigatórios são marcados com *

Botão Voltar ao topo